2. Pediatric Endocrinologist
The search time period, when refined to particularly establish a Pediatric Endocrinologist, displays a necessity for specialised medical experience in hormone-related problems affecting kids and adolescents. These specialists deal with a various vary of situations, necessitating exact diagnostic and therapeutic interventions. The geographical aspect, “close to me,” underscores the necessity for accessible and well timed care, significantly for continual situations requiring ongoing administration.
-
Hormonal Imbalances and Development Issues
Pediatric Endocrinologists are adept at diagnosing and treating hormonal imbalances, equivalent to thyroid problems, adrenal gland dysfunction, and pituitary gland abnormalities. Development problems, together with quick stature and extreme development, additionally fall inside their scope of follow. A toddler exhibiting delayed puberty or experiencing unexplained weight acquire may require analysis by a Pediatric Endocrinologist. The “close to me” facet facilitates common monitoring and changes to therapy plans, optimizing affected person outcomes.
-
Diabetes Mellitus
The administration of diabetes mellitus, significantly Sort 1 diabetes, constitutes a good portion of a Pediatric Endocrinologist’s follow. These specialists are expert in initiating insulin remedy, educating sufferers and households on self-management strategies, and monitoring for long-term problems. Proximity to a Pediatric Endocrinologist is essential for people newly recognized with diabetes to make sure well timed intervention and schooling. Common follow-up appointments are important to regulate insulin dosages and deal with rising well being points.
-
Puberty Issues
Pediatric Endocrinologists consider and handle varied puberty-related problems, together with precocious puberty (early onset of puberty) and delayed puberty. Distinguishing between regular pubertal variations and pathological situations requires specialised experience. The power to promptly entry a Pediatric Endocrinologist is particularly essential when addressing precocious puberty, as early intervention can forestall potential psychological and social challenges.
-
Bone and Mineral Metabolism
Issues of bone and mineral metabolism, equivalent to rickets and osteogenesis imperfecta, are additionally managed by Pediatric Endocrinologists. These situations have an effect on bone density and construction, growing the chance of fractures and skeletal deformities. Specialised testing and therapy, together with vitamin D supplementation and bisphosphonate remedy, are sometimes crucial. Accessibility to a professional Pediatric Endocrinologist permits for well timed analysis, personalised therapy plans, and ongoing monitoring of bone well being.

5. Insurance coverage Protection
The intersection of insurance coverage protection and geographically proximate Pediatric Allergy and Endocrinology (PAE) specialists is a important determinant of healthcare accessibility and affordability. Insurance policy dictate which physicians are thought-about in-network, immediately impacting affected person out-of-pocket bills and the scope of accessible therapy choices. The relevance of insurance coverage protection is heightened when looking for specialised pediatric care, given the potential for ongoing administration of continual situations.
-
Community Restrictions and Entry to Specialists
Insurance policy typically impose community restrictions, limiting protection to physicians inside an outlined community. If a neighborhood PAE specialist will not be included in a affected person’s insurance coverage community, accessing their providers might incur considerably increased prices or require out-of-network authorization. For example, a household with a Well being Upkeep Group (HMO) plan sometimes wants a referral from their main care doctor to see a specialist throughout the community. Failure to acquire a referral or looking for care from an out-of-network supplier may end up in declare denials or substantial out-of-pocket bills.
-
Prior Authorization Necessities
Many insurance policy necessitate prior authorization for particular diagnostic assessments, remedies, or medicines prescribed by PAE specialists. This course of entails submitting a request to the insurance coverage firm, justifying the medical necessity of the service. Delays or denials of prior authorization can impede well timed entry to care. A standard instance is the requirement for prior authorization for allergy immunotherapy or development hormone remedy. Navigating the prior authorization course of may be time-consuming and require intensive documentation from the doctor.
-
Protection for Particular Situations and Therapies
Insurance policy differ of their protection for particular situations and coverings managed by PAE specialists. Some plans might have limitations or exclusions for sure allergy testing strategies, remedies for eczema, or administration of endocrine problems. A household looking for protection for steady glucose monitoring (CGM) for a kid with Sort 1 diabetes might encounter limitations primarily based on their insurance coverage plan’s formulary and protection standards. Understanding the specifics of 1’s insurance coverage plan is essential for anticipating potential out-of-pocket prices.
-
Out-of-Pocket Prices and Monetary Burden
Even with insurance coverage protection, sufferers are sometimes liable for out-of-pocket bills, together with copays, deductibles, and coinsurance. These prices can accumulate quickly, significantly for continual situations requiring frequent specialist visits, diagnostic testing, and prescription medicines. Households with high-deductible well being plans might face vital out-of-pocket prices earlier than their insurance coverage protection kicks in. Monetary help applications and cost plans provided by healthcare suppliers may help mitigate this monetary burden.

Query 1: What are the first {qualifications} to search for when looking for a Pediatric Allergist or Pediatric Endocrinologist?
The important thing {qualifications} embrace board certification within the respective specialty (Allergy/Immunology or Endocrinology), completion of a pediatric-specific fellowship coaching program, and lively licensure to follow drugs. These credentials make sure the doctor has met established requirements of competence of their discipline.
Query 2: How does one confirm a doctor’s board certification standing?
Board certification standing can sometimes be verified by the American Board of Medical Specialties (ABMS) web site or the respective specialty board’s web site (e.g., the American Board of Allergy and Immunology or the American Board of Pediatrics). These assets present affirmation of a doctor’s credentials and certification standing.
Query 3: What are the variations between a Pediatric Allergist and a basic Allergist?
A Pediatric Allergist has undergone specialised coaching within the analysis and administration of allergic situations particular to kids and adolescents. Whereas a basic Allergist might deal with each adults and youngsters, a Pediatric Allergist possesses experience within the distinctive immunological and developmental facets of allergy symptoms within the pediatric inhabitants.
Query 4: What are the variations between a Pediatric Endocrinologist and a basic Endocrinologist?
A Pediatric Endocrinologist makes a speciality of hormone-related problems affecting kids and adolescents. Their coaching focuses on the distinct hormonal and developmental adjustments that happen throughout childhood and puberty. This experience is essential for precisely diagnosing and managing situations equivalent to development problems, diabetes, and thyroid abnormalities within the pediatric inhabitants.
